First responders honored in Glynn County
Share this @internewscast.com

BRUNSWICK, Ga. () — On Friday, the Brunswick-Golden Isles Chamber of Commerce held its second annual First Responders Appreciation & Award Luncheon. The gathering united members from all local law enforcement agencies, fire departments, and emergency medical services.
